Bracewell Represents Concho Resources in Contribution of Water Assets to Solaris Water Midstream and Entry Into Produced Water Management Agreement
HOUSTON – Bracewell LLP represented COG Operating LLC, a subsidiary of Concho Resources Inc., in Concho’s contribution of 13 salt water disposal wells and approximately 40 miles of large-diameter produced water gathering pipelines to Solaris Water Midstream, LLC (Solaris) in exchange for cash and equity in Solaris Midstream Holdings, LLC, the parent of Solaris.
In addition, the parties entered into a long-term produced water management agreement in which Solaris will manage Concho’s produced water gathering, transportation, disposal and recycling for an area covering approximately 1.6 million acres primarily located in Eddy County, New Mexico.
